Oxitefonium is an anticholinergic spasmolytic medication used for the treatment of asthma.

Coenzyme A (CoA) is a ubiquitous essential cofactor that plays a central role in the metabolism of carboxylic acids, including short- and long-chain fatty acids, as well as carbohydrate and protein. In the metabolic pathway of lipid, CoA participates in fatty acid β-oxidation, promoting triglyceride (TG) catabolism. Coenzyme A functions as an acyl group carrier and assists in transferring fatty acids from the cytoplasm to mitochondria. All genomes sequenced to date encode enzymes that use coenzyme A as a substrate, and around 4% of cellular enzymes use it (or a thioester, such as acetyl-CoA) as a substrate. Coenzyme A is the most active metabolic enzyme in the human body. It is used as a supplement for the hypothetical treatment of acne.

Iscotrizinol is a triazine-based organic compound that readily absorbs UVA and UVB radiation with a peak protection at 310 nm. Iscotrizinol has an excellent photostability, it preserves 90% of its effectiveness after 63 hours. Iscotrizinol is commonly found in sunscreen and other sun care products in Europe and Japan but is not approved by the FDA for marketing in the US.
Vernakalant is a new antiarrhythmic drug that acts selectively in the atrium, targeting atrial specific channels. Vernakalant is an anti-arrhythmic medicine that acts preferentially in the atria by prolonging atrial refractoriness and by rate-dependently slowing impulse conduction. These anti-fibrillatory actions on refractoriness and conduction are thought to suppress reentry, and are potentiated in the atria during atrial fibrillation. The preferential effects of vernakalant on the atria are postulated to result from its block of currents that are expressed in the atria (e.g., the ultra-rapid delayed rectifier potassium current; and the acetylcholine-activated potassium current), but not in the ventricles, as well as the unique electrophysiologic condition of the fibrillating atria. An oral formulation of vernakalant is in phase II development as a long-term maintenance therapy for patients with atrial fibrillation. An intravenous formulation of vernakalant has been launched in most countries in Europe and Latin America, and in Hong Kong, for the acute conversion of atrial fibrillation. The product has been approved for the acute conversion of atrial fibrillation in South Africa, Iceland, Turkey and is awaiting approval for the same indication in Canada. Phase III development of the IV formulation is ongoing at sites in Asia, and development is currently on hold in the US.

Docarpamine (marketed under the tradename Tanadopa) is a dopamine prodrug developed in Japan for the treatment of chronic heart failure. The drug does not cross the blood-brain barrier and shows no effect on CNS activity. It is supposed that the drug exerts its action by activating dopamine receptor D1.

Tetrazepam was the most widely prescribed muscle relaxant in Germany. After a series of studies, which have shown, that tetrazepam caused cutaneous adverse effects and toxic epidermal necrolysis, the drug was withdrawn from the market.

Paramethasone is a glucocorticoid. It exerts anti-inflammatory and immunosuppressant actions. Paramethasone stimulates the synthesis of enzymes needed to decrease anti-inflammatory response. It suppresses the immune system by reducing activity and volume of the lymphatic system, thus producing lymphocytopenia decreasing passage of immune complexes and possibly by depressing reactivity of tissue to antigen-antibody interactions.

Idrocilamide (trade names Talval, Srilane, Relaxnova, Brolitène) is a medication with skeletal muscle relaxant[2] and anti-inflammatory actions used as a topical cream to treat lumbago and other kinds of muscular pain. Idrocilamide acts intracellularly by decreasing sarcoplasmic reticulum calcium release and externally by facilitating the voltage-dependent inactivation of the voltage sensor for excitation-contraction coupling. Idrocilamide has been reported to be a potent inhibitor of the metabolism of caffeine. Idrocilamide is available on prescription or over-the-counter in France and various other countries. Idrocilamide exerts a direct depressant effect on mechanical tension in rat soleus muscle fibers.

Oxyclozanide is a salicylanilide anthelmintic, used for the treatment and control of fascioliasis in cattle, sheep, and goats. The mechanism of action of oxyclozanide is the uncoupling of oxidative phosphorylation in flukes. It is formulated as an oral drench containing oxyclozanide only or in combination with levamisole hydrochloride or oxfendazole or as a powder to be incorporated in the feed. The recommended doses are 10 to 15 mg oxyclozanide/kg BW for cattle and 15 mg oxyclozanide/kg BW for sheep and goats. The application was amended to exclude sheep milk and goat tissues and milk.

Propyromazine bromide is a quatemary ammonium with muscarinic cholinoceptor antagonistic activity. This antimuscarinic agent with peripheral effects similar to those of atropine is given in the symptomatic treatment of visceral spasm.
